Science Bound finds new home in Purdue Polytechnic

The Science Bound program at Purdue University is now part of the Purdue Polytechnic Institute and has been renamed Purdue Bound. The program had been part of the Provost’s Office.

Gary Bertoline, dean of the Purdue Polytechnic, says the Purdue Bound program is a natural fit with the college’s goals for higher education transformation. The college is working to improve the pipeline of high school students who are ready for and excited to pursue STEM-related majors and careers in the Polytechnic Institute as well as other colleges at Purdue.

“Science Bound has established a model for success. We want to build on its experience to make it an even stronger entity for its partners in Indianapolis,” Bertoline said.
